Summary: | Highlights • The effect of estradiol on ANGII-induced fluid intake requires the ERK1/2 and JNK signaling. • JNK signaling is involved in fluid intake induced by ANGII in OVX rats. • Estradiol therapy decreased ANGII-induced oxytocin and vasopressin secretion. • The vasopressin secretion induced by ANGII requires ERK1/2 signaling in OVX rats. |
